From 7eefb59889007f2cc2a5b65ec24f2652077ddbb0 Mon Sep 17 00:00:00 2001 From: Jan Lindemann Date: Wed, 20 Apr 2005 11:03:06 +0000 Subject: [PATCH] defs.mk: Add support for qt beta 2 --- make/defs.mk | 24 ++++++++++++++++++------ 1 file changed, 18 insertions(+), 6 deletions(-) diff --git a/make/defs.mk b/make/defs.mk index 77db8046..4648ff33 100644 --- a/make/defs.mk +++ b/make/defs.mk @@ -152,12 +152,21 @@ INSTALLED_SHOBJS = $(addprefix $(INSTALL_LIBDIR)/,$(SHOBJS)) ifeq ($(USE_QT),true) USE_X = true -ifeq ($(QT_VERSION),3) -QT_PREFIX = /usr/lib/qt3 -else +ifeq ($(QT_VERSION),2) QT_PREFIX = /usr/lib/qt2 +else + ifeq ($(QT_VERSION),3) + QT_PREFIX = /usr/lib/qt3 + else + ifeq ($(QT_VERSION),4) + QT_PREFIX = $(HOME)/opt/qt4-b2 + INCLUDE += -I$(QT_PREFIX)/include/Qt + endif + endif endif +INCLUDE += -I$(QT_PREFIX)/include + LD_LIB_PATH += $(QT_PREFIX)/lib MOC = $(QT_PREFIX)/bin/moc @@ -178,11 +187,14 @@ OBJ += $(patsubst %.cpp,%.o,$(UIC_CPP)) ifdef REENTRANT LPPFLAGS += -L$(QT_PREFIX)/lib -lqt-mt else -LPPFLAGS += -L$(QT_PREFIX)/lib -lqt -endif -INCLUDE += -I$(QT_PREFIX)/include + ifneq ($(QT_VERSION),4) + LPPFLAGS += -L$(QT_PREFIX)/lib -lqt + else + LPPFLAGS += -L$(QT_PREFIX)/lib -lQtGui_debug -lQtCore_debug + endif endif +endif ifeq ($(USE_X),true) LDFLAGS += -L/usr/X11/lib -lXext -lX11 endif